What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

2 citations on file for this inspection.

1926.451 E01

Serious Gravity 5 1 instance 2 exposed
Issued
Sep 30, 2022
Penalty
Initial $3,729 · Current $2,500 Reduced
29 CFR  1926.451(e)(1): Scaffold platform more than 2 feet above or below point of access, was not provided with a ladder or direct access from another structure or other equivalent  safe access during use:  A) 87 Altamont Avenue, Tarrytown -  Employees were exposed to fall hazards of approximately 11 feet while accessing a scaffold without the use of a ladder,  on or about August 24th, 2022
